Sure, Mother’s Day is going to look different this year. But even if it’s a smaller celebration, a thoughtful, plant-based, allergy-friendly brunch is the perfect way to show appreciation for your mom, your partner, or the mom-like figure in your life. And just because you’re going plant-based doesn’t mean your dish can’t be both fun and decadent. Here’s some of our favorite dishes to serve up that every mother figure can enjoy on their special day—and they all go great with mimosas!
A quick whip-up that won’t soon be forgotten. This one can be made with ingredients around the kitchen and pantry. Don’t have white chocolate chips? Swap with the classic milk chocolate ones and it will still taste incredible.
A gorgeous way to say I love you, this fruit “pizza” (or dairy-free tart) is the perfect brunch surprise to wake up to. All the fresh fruit here can be substituted with whatever fruit you have in the refrigerator or even frozen fruit. Either way, it will surely look as good as it tastes.
Keep the Mother’s Day treats rolling! These delicious plant-based “Cinna-mom” rolls are the best way to say thanks and enjoy a dairy-free delightful bite. Featuring our creamy plant-based Cream Cheeze, these rolls are ready for the sweet celebration.
